LEGALIZATION MAKES PERFECT SENSE

RE "Cost of grow ops jolting" (Dec. 18): The figures used can only be 
educated guesses (I'm sure growers are not answering questionnaires), the 
actual numbers could be much higher or lower.

This is also another example of why marijuana should be legalized and 
controlled by the government. Alcohol, one of the most addictive substances 
there is, can be made at home, but no one bothers.

If the government was controlling the growing, distribution and possession 
of pot, it would not need to worry about stolen hydro. Not only would the 
cost of stolen hydro be almost eradicated, the hydro companies would be 
receiving payment for legally used electricity to legally grow a controlled 
plant as well as creating tax revenue for the government. Pot smokers are 
going to smoke, period. The simple fact that illegal use of power to grow 
the plant is a problem proves this. Demand creates supply and will continue 
to do so.

If we put aside our personal prejudices for or against legalization of 
cannabis, financially it makes perfect sense.
